Attributed Causes Of Environmental Problems In June 1991, after the largest eruption of the Philippine volcano Pinatubo in the twentieth century, the Aeta (Ayta) explained the catastrophe as having been caused by human misbehaviour that disturbed both the environment and the sacred places of the spirits and the Supreme Being. The Aeta belong to the oldest indigenous population of the Philippines and supplement their subsistence with hunting and gathering. Most Aeta held the drilling of the Philippine Oil Company responsible for the disaster, a claim that was confirmed by manganitos, the mediums of the spirits. Some manganitos suggested further causes for the catastrophe: they blamed the government for having cleared a forest in order to build a large road and the U.S. Air Force for holding military exercises near the site of the volcano, they were convinced that the Pinatubo was 'taking revenge' for this human interference and demanded. among other measures, that the government and the U.S. Air Force provide for animal sacrifices in order to stop the eruption. |
